

Born September 14th, 1929 in Chicago, IL to Robert and Julia Kingsland. Eleanor married Leonard J Fischer on July 26th, 1953, and they moved their family to Phoenix in April of 1959. She worked for many years with Valley Feed & Seed, Kinney's Shoe stores & Goettl Air Conditioning in accounting. Eleanor enjoyed bowling, and in middle age, oil painting some. Always the supportive wife & mother, Eleanor, beyond work & a few hobbies & friends, focused herself upon husband and son. Eleanor is a consummate organizer and bookkeeper, only trailing in these areas (ever so slightly) in latter days.
She is survived by her son, Alan and grandson, Perry Fischer, NE Phoenix, as well as Rose Marie Reid, sister-in-law, Scottsdale AZ. Predeceased by sister, Joan Kingsland in 1983 and of course, Leonard in 2009. During the time before his death and after their son leaving home, Leonard and Eleanor traveled extensively around the world, including Caribbean & Mexican cruises; Europe, the Middle East and Hawaii.
